Guide on Just about Everything For the Wii

Heres a Table of contents

* Modchips
* Firmware
* Homebrew Channel and Programs
* Games


1. Mod chips

What modchip is best for my drive?

* any are good, as long as they are current chips , except things like wii cyclone, and ninja are bad for NEW buyers, since they no longer get updated.
* all new chips, can go on a clip
* wiikey2, and d2pro use 6 wire installs thus the easyest to install
* recommended are wiikey2, d2pro, and wasabi, but anything is good as long as the team are still around


What is a wii clip?

* a wii clip is a simple device that the modchip is soldered on to, and you place it over the chip, for a solderless mod, perfect for newbs, noobs, and people who dont want to leave any traces


___ feature is on this, but i want this but it lacks ____?

* Most modchips, have a feature that no other modchip have, HARDWARE wise, like D2pro's Jtag, and wasabis onboard memory, none of these features are important as of now, and may never be important, untill the time comes, any feature it has or doesnt have that are unique to the chip, and thus shouldnt be used in consideration.


Region free, and backups.. will they work?

* All modchips have the same amount of region free, and backup work ratio, in addition to work with the same amount of games, and so on and so forth
* they will work, as long as the iso is good, and you burned it correctly, 2.4x speed is recomended


which Disc is best?

* They say verbatim -R, but its not a HUGE deal, people say it will kill your drive, but take it for what it is, he said she said
* Made in Japan, and Taiwan are recomended


-R, but i have +R's, or +RW's, can i use them?!

* Yes, You can, but it will ruin your drive faster, not to a point where you 100% have to change to -R, but to a point where theres actual logic to why it is like that
* For best result use layerbreak to 2084960 exactly, nothing else!


You said ruin my drive, Why is that, And how can i avoid it?

* Its based off dye, darker = better
* There are other more technical reasons but, its easier not to get into it and confuse you, or bother you with useless details when it is because it is works just as well


2. firmware

which firmware is best?

* 3.2


Why?

* It just is lol, no really, its because it doesnt limit homebrew, and it doesnt contain the fakesign bug fix


i have 3.3 can i downgrade?!

* Yes you can, there are many programs, and ways to do it google around for the program that you feel best doing it in


I have 3.3, can i use the twilight hack?

* Yes, you can but you need the latest beta 1, to use it


I have a modchip do i need the twilight hack?

* No, you can install it via ISO which is posted on the site, just put it in and install it


Can i install it with a disc with 3.3 firmware

* No you cant, since 3.3 patchs the fakesign bug, and blocks it
* If you have a modchip you can use a backup, if not then you 100% need the actual

What is a Cios?

* A Custom IOS, which is used to make programs run better, and update IOS's without updating so you can run games that need an updated IOS, to play


My wiiware games wont play why is that?

* If you have 3.1 you need 3.2 firmware
* If that doesnt work you need CIOS37


I semi bricked/bricked my wii, What do i do?

* Get Savemii, or Freesavemii, and install a higher firmware, if you have 3.4 you need to wait for 3.4 v2 or 3.5
* There are also 2x channel removers that require a modchip, or homebrew channel


Can i update?

* If you dont use homebrew, or play out of region at all, you can upgrade from anything and everything as of now, without a issue but if you do dont update.


3. Homebrew Channel and Programs

What is it?

* It is a channel which allows you to run various programs off your SD card


Which SD cards work?

* Most 2 gigs work, anything above 2 wont work, or wont let you use the full amount past 2 gigs


I updated from 8 or lower, to 9 and now my programs wont work, why?

* You need to change the .elf files, to .dol


I installed apps on my sd card, but they dont show... why?

* You must make it look like this
root with a "apps folder" then in the apps folder, put the program, and make sure the .elf or dol file is named Boot


I want to install ____ how?

* Get HBC beta 9, then get Wad Manager V 1.3, read the read me, and enjoy


Can i brick my wii with a wad?

* Yes, but if its not injected, youre safe more or less, its recomended to download from sites you trust


I saw i can use codes, to mod/edit a game, where do i find them?

* USBGecko.com - WiiRD Code Database best source


Can i use these codes, online?

* Yes

I cant decide, which programs are best, help please

* Gecko OS, wad manager, and homebrew browser, which allows you to view, and download apps stright to the SD card


I have firmware ___ and i want to use the Wii Shop can i?

* Yes, grab wad manager and install this
Wii Shop and IOS51 installer - WiiBrew


I hear there is a backup loader, is that true?

* Yes, you can boot SOME backups, a list is on some forums with constant updates, just search around for it


My game doesnt work with the backup loader why?

* Some games, work perfectly, Some games work Semi perfectly, its too new for it to be 100%, please remember this when you use it, though i recommend using a chip, since its much simpler, and will cause less issues for a simple amount


4. Games

What is a backup?

* Copy of a Original game, you must use a modchip, or backup loader to play


I need ___ update to play, can i avoid this?

* Yes, most modchips latest firmware, allow you to block them for imports and domestic
* Programs like Wii Update Manager, and Brickblocker do the job too


Other region firmware... is it bad?

* You Should only install firmware, related to your region, you might brick, or semi brick your wii


Imports or scrubbed games dont work on 3.3+

* The Fake Sign bug got patched, so you must use the full game, or boot in geckoOS


What is a Wiiscrubbed Game?

* Its a program that removes Useless data, and makes the game easier to Compact, thats why you can download 1 game thats 4.31 gigs, and the same one for 433 mb. A scrubbed game has removed data such as Updates Etc that is not needed.


My game gives a black screen, or doesnt work why?

* Some games have updates that are required to play, there are work arounds like GeckoOS, and such usually based off the game, you can find the thing needed from asking around or googling


I have ____ hacked or edited, Can i play online?

* Yes playing online doesnt get affected by anything as of now.


Will playing online update me, or is it needed?

* No, and No, Many are Playing Call of Duty, World At War, And have firmware 3.2 and it has 3.3 and can play online without a single issue.


Friend codes, are they all the same or different per Wii?

* Each friend code is on a game by game bases, so it will be different for every save, and game you play.

It sounds like a bad mod there, DVD read error is just saying it cant find the disk, in this case the original.
Check your solder joints again , make sure they are at their correct spots, use a magnifing glas (or eye glass) to double check all connections.
Ive done many Wii's, and need to recheck solder joints in case they they didnt do properly.
